Handré Pollard is a South African professional rugby union player who currently plays for the Bulls in the United Rugby Championship and the South Africa national team. His regular playing positions are fly-half, where he started for South Africa in their 2019 Rugby World Cup Final win, and inside-centre. He has previously played for the Blue Bulls in his native South Africa, Osaka Red Hurricanes in Japan, Montpellier in France, and Leicester Tigers in England's Premiership Rugby.
